Cochin Duty free is located at Cochin International Airport - International Terminal (T3). Only International passengers, holding a valid International flight boarding card and passport can purchase from our shop.
Unfortunately No. As per Customs regulations, only the passengers who have an international boarding pass and a valid passport are eligible to shop from Duty Free.

Duty free shops are open 24 hours a day
As per Indian Customs rules, payments made through Indian currency/ INR credit card/ debit card at Duty free Shops located in the Arrival hall shall be subject to a limit of Rs.25,000/- for an incoming passenger.Conditions Apply*.
